Output 77ef18e8b28d674f0bcfbcf2cdaeccce6de75ad1bf20edb05813c02f2a57ada6:8

value
334474
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ad7f8c96909101ec0929d4bbbbf402b174c288f5 OP_EQUAL
address
3HWPd15w9fLMbVuEzBQkSMJyvz9yJAWBRN
transaction
77ef18e8b28d674f0bcfbcf2cdaeccce6de75ad1bf20edb05813c02f2a57ada6
confirmations
316049
spent
true